March 01, 2008
OXFORD COUNTY: Waterford


About 60 residents voted Saturday to approve a $1.2 million municipal budget at their annual town meeting.

The budget reflects an estimated $48,000 increase over last year, said John Bell, chairman of the Board of Selectman.

Residents voted to raise $130,000 for repairing highway roads and bridges; $175,000 to maintain roads in the winter; and $6,000 to hire a part-time librarian.

“It was a pretty good turnout for a snowy day,” Bell said. “The meeting went quite well.”

An item that generated some healthy discussion was to raise $43,000 to transition to a single-stream recycling method and purchase a new compactor. Voters decided to accept the change.

Bell said residents also voted to raise $24,000 to purchase a backhoe and $22,000 to pave the last section of Mill Hill Road.
